This letter is being written between “red alerts,” as sirens warn of incoming missile fire from Iran during Operation Roaring Lion. Despite the tremendous challenges, we remain resilient.
Within a record six hours, both Hadassah hospitals moved essential departments into fortified underground facilities. In the first days of war, we treated more than two dozen of the injured from direct missile attacks on Beit Shemesh and Jerusalem. Within a week we opened a new protected area with 40 beds on the Ein Kerem campus, greatly increasing our preparedness for potential mass casualty events.
Even in times of crisis, Hadassah continues to lead and to build, remaining at the forefront of Israel’s healing and recovery. We are rehabilitating wounded soldiers at the Gandel Rehabilitation Center, accompanying them on the long and courageous journey of physical recovery while also providing comprehensive mental health care. We are profoundly proud of our dental professionals whose sensitive and sacred work was critical in identifying the last bodies of our hostages.
On the global stage, Hadassah has demonstrated leadership with outstanding results in the Nature Index, one of the world’s most respected research rankings. Hadassah was named #1 among Israeli hospitals and is the only Israeli hospital listed among the top 200 hospitals worldwide.
